Meghin is a girl's name of American origin. A distinctive spelling that replaces the final 'an' of Meghan with 'in,' placing it within the broader -in suffix trend that gained popularity in the 1990s-2000s. Meghin feels youthful and contemporary while maintaining connection to Meghan's Irish roots. The variant suggests a parents' desire for personalization within a familiar name family.
Part of the creative -in variant trend that emerged in late 20th-century American naming.
